Is this flow normal for September 11?

Today's 0.32 cfs is 58% below the median for this date — which counts as normal water here.

The median flow on this date is 1 cfs, across 52 years of USGS record at this gauge. Whether that is runnable depends on the stretch — this is context, not a recommendation.
